Our remote team's AI scheduler actually listens to our time zones
I work with people across four different time zones, and setting up meetings was always a headache. Last month, our company rolled out this AI tool that checks everyone's calendars and preferences. It suggests slots that work for everyone, even accounting for lunch breaks and local holidays. At first, I thought it would be rigid, but it learned our habits over time. Now, we spend maybe five minutes a week on scheduling instead of half an hour. It's not perfect, sometimes it picks odd times, but overall it's a quiet win. I just wish it could also remind people to actually show up.
